When to Choose Each Option

We wish there was an easy way to answer this question, but it truly varies from house to house! Here are a few general guidelines to get you started, though:

  • Current Layout: Refinishing your cabinets can be a good idea if your current layout and design is functional and your cabinets are in good shape. By adding a new stain or paint, you’ll have the chance to update the look of the cabinets, while utilizing the current configuration. The addition of new and updated hardware can give your room a new feel. This will save when you get to the bottom line.
  • Materials of Cabinets: Synthetic materials, such as particleboard or thermofoil, rarely take well to refurbishing. Metal cabinets can also be difficult to work with. Make sure the material of kitchen cabinets you have with work well with a refurbishing job.
  • Available Budget: Painting your kitchen cabinets is by far the less expensive option. However, keep in mind that the cost of materials does not factor in how much time and energy you’ll be putting into the project if you paint them yourself.

If you do plan to go the DIY route, though, it’ll be best to have a few tips under your belt. Here are a few tips you should know before starting to paint kitchen cabinets:

    • Clean, clean clean: Kitchens are notorious for grime and grease. It’s important to remove all traces of it before you begin painting, or you’ll end up with less than stellar results. Use a degreaser to make sure the kitchen grease comes off easily. Allow the pieces to dry fully before you move on in your project.
    • Remove Hardware: The amount of time it will take to tape and carefully paint around hardware and around door edges, you could have removed the doors twice over. Plus, you’ll get a better overall result. Hardware with dabs and drips on it is a telltale sign of a homemade project. To get a truly professional result (without a professional price tag, remove the hardware before the paint can opens.
    • Finish the Job: Standard paints will not adhere to finished cabinets. Scuffing the current finish will give your new paint a good surface to stick to. It’s a time consuming but important step in the refinishing process. You don’t need to remove the entire finish, just scrape into it. Best recommendation is a 120-grit sandpaper or sponge to start.
